My wife recently returned 2 tees because the fabric was so thin that she got show thru no matter what color bra she wore under it. I think your best chance for success would be a seamless bra, possibly with foam cups, and a color either close to your skintone or close to the color of the tee shirt.biannca wrote:where can i find a bra that won't show through tee shirts?
